Board schedules Sept. 25 traffic-enforcement hearing after uptick in citations; city cites speed-camera reductions
Summary
President Mandelmann announced a Public Safety & Neighborhood Services Committee hearing Sept. 25 on traffic enforcement after reporting traffic citation increases and early speed-camera reductions at monitored locations; he also cited limits imposed by state law on wider camera use.
President Rafael Mandelmann announced Sept. 16 that the Board of Supervisors' Public Safety and Neighborhood Services Committee will hold a hearing on Sept. 25 to continue oversight of traffic enforcement in San Francisco.
